Councillor Doug Ford says a Christmas Day domestic dispute at his brother's home was “blown out of proportion … a minor disagreement and some misunderstandings,” the Toronto Sun reports.
Reached in Florida, the elder Ford brother said Rob Ford loves his wife and they are working as a family through private issues.
The mayor also spoke to the Toronto Sun, saying he had not heard about a story published in the Star detailing two domestic disputes in as many months at the mayor's Etobicoke home.
“We have had a great couple of days down here,” he told the Sun, speaking of his two children, Douglas and Stephanie. “There’s no problem at all.”
Ford went on to say: “Look, I think you know a lot of people who have problems behind closed doors.”
The Toronto police Youth and Family Violence Unit is probing two recent domestic disputes involving the mayor and his wife, Renata.
The first occurred on Oct. 25, less than 15 hours after the infamous This Hour Has 22 Minutes911 call. At 10:17 p.m., 22 Division officers were back at the residence over a “verbal altercation.”
The second domestic call came early Christmas morning.
Sources told the Star Renata’s mother made the call after Ford — who she said had been drinking — took the children to the airport to go to Florida against Renata’s wishes.
No charges have been laid and there is no evidence the Star knows of to suggest physical violence occurred.
The Toronto Sun quotes a source as saying Renata had a ticket to go, but when it was time to leave she felt “uncomfortable with travelling.”
Doug Ford told the Sun that Rob Ford had not been drinking.
The recent investigations involving the mayor have raised questions about where the line should be drawn between Ford’s public and private lives. Ford has a seat — or a designate — on the civilian-run police oversight board to which Chief Bill Blair reports. Four of the seven seats on the board are appointed by city council. As mayor, Ford also plays a key role in budget and contract negotiations with the service.
Councillor Adam Vaughan said, however sensitive, Ford should speak about these issues with the public for the sake of the police and for his own benefit to avoid any suggestion of a conflict.
Vaughan also added the mayor needs privacy and time to deal with personal issues.
According to numerous police and emergency service sources, 911 calls to the mayor’s home are a reality for 22 Division officers. The Star has heard about a handful of incidents, but attempts to confirm the reports through freedom of information requests have been unsuccessful.
Previously, the only other public incident occurred in March 2008, when Ford was a councillor. At the time, Ford was charged with assault and uttering a death threat. Those charges were dropped two months later because of inconsistencies in Renata’s story.
